Viaje a la Sostenibilidad is a non profit organisation based in Zaragoza, Spain. Visje a la Sostenibilidad ('Journey to Sustainability') is committed to moving towards a more inclusive, equitable and sustainable society through their work with young people, youth workers and members of the international community. They run courses and host exchange learning experiences around topics as diverse as bioconstruciton, permaculutre, the green economy and ethical behaviour. It's founder, Carlos Buj says "our main objective is to empower young people to engage in a making society more sustainable" He thinks sustainability is not just a “favor” we do to nature, but to ourselves, that is, a good investment that will pay off soon.
Abandoned Villages - Eco Wildlife
Their site in Montalbán is surrounded by nature with wild trails and disused valleys. A canyon area and abandoned village is used as a teaching resource with a view to further developing a new sustainable community on the site. I attended their Consumo Consciencia project for youth workers, the project aimed to introduce the methodology of harm reduction in the non formal education youth field in general and the partner organizations. It focused on harm reduction through educating young people in safe drug use to prevent overdoses, transferable infections and unhealthy lifestyles. We learned how to access clean drugs (including the dark net), access testing for substances, use equipment safely and be informed about sources, doses and counter indications to reduce risk.
